Injunctive Relief:
Jetro agrees, promises, and represents that after the Effective Date, Jetro
shall not sell in California, offer for sale in California, or ship for sale in
California any Covered Products unless the level of Lead and the level of
Cadmium do not exceed the levels (“Reformulation Standard(s)”) specified below
unless Proposition 65 compliant warnings are used as set forth in the following
paragraphs.
3.1.1 Lead: an exposure of no more than 0.5 micrograms per gram of Lead
based on a single serving per day. For purposes of assessing compliance
with this reformulation level, the exposure shall be calculated by multiplying the recommended serving size of the Covered Products by the
concentration of Lead in the Covered Products.
3.1.2 Cadmium: an exposure of no more than 4.1 micrograms per gram of
Cadmium based on a single serving per day. For purposes of assessing
compliance with this reformulation level, the exposure shall be calculated
by multiplying the recommended serving size of the Covered Products by
the concentration of Cadmium in the Covered Products.
3.2 Jetro agrees, promises, and represents that, as of the Effective Date, it shall
sell or otherwise distribute only Covered Products that are manufactured after the
Effective Date that meet the “Reformulation Standards” or provide Proposition 65
warnings, as specified herein. Any Covered Product in Jetro’s existing inventory
that does not meet the Reformulation Standards shall contain a warning that shall
comply with the warning requirements under Title 27, California Code of
Regulations, § 25607.2. The warning shall be provided for cancer and
reproductive toxicity.
3.3 As to Covered Products manufactured after the Effective Date, if such
Covered Products do not meet the Reformulation Standards, Jetro shall provide
warnings consistent with Title 27 California Code of Regulations, , § 25607.2.
The warning shall be provided for cancer and reproductive toxicity. Should Jetro
sell any Covered Products online, the warning will be posted in the manner
provided for with respect to internet sales, as provided for in Title 27, California
Code of Regulations, §§ 25601 and 25602, including as they may be subsequently
amended. Where the Covered Products include consumer information as defined by California Code of Regulations Title 27, California Code of Regulations
§25600.1(c) in a language other than English, the warning if required must also be
provided in that language in addition to English.
